Overview Nelvert 24mg Tablet

Ménière's disease, an inner ear disorder causing vertigo, tinnitus, and hearing loss (likely due to inner ear fluid buildup), is treated and prevented with the 24mg Nelvert tablet. This medication alleviates symptoms by decreasing fluid accumulation. For optimal efficacy, swallow the 24mg Nelvert tablet whole with water, consistently at the same time(s) daily, as directed by your physician. Treatment may span several months; continue as prescribed, even with symptom improvement. Common side effects include headache, nausea, and indigestion, with possible stomach pain and bloating. Taking it with food may mitigate gastrointestinal issues.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of any pre-existing conditions, including stomach ulcers, asthma, or blood pressure irregularities (high or low). Comprehensive disclosure of all other medications is crucial for safe use. Furthermore, pregnant individuals, those planning pregnancy, and breastfeeding mothers should consult their physician before use.

How Nelvert 24mg Tablet works:

Nelvert 24mg tablets contain a histamine derivative that enhances inner ear circulation, thereby lessening the buildup of fluid. This fluid accumulation can trigger vertigo, nausea, and dizziness—characteristic symptoms of Ménière's disease—by transmitting abnormal signals to the brain. The medication also moderates nerve impulses originating in the inner ear, providing further Ménière's disease symptom relief.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holSAFE

Nelvert 24mg Tablet consumption alongside alcohol does not produce adverse reactions.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Nelvert 24m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ible hazards pr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Use of Nelvert 24m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Preliminary human research ind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ingSAFE

Driving ability is typically unaffected by Nelvert 24mg Tablets.

KidneyKid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Nelvert 24mg tablets are likely safe for individuals with kidney impairment. Existing evidence indicates dose modification may not be necessary, but physician consultation is recommended.

LiverLi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data regarding Nelvert 24mg Tablet use in individuals with hepatic impairment is scarce. Physician consultation is advised.

FAQs on Nelvert 24mg Tablet

Meniere's disease affects the inner ear's balance and hearing mechanisms. Characteristic symptoms are vertigo, fluctuating hearing loss, tinnitus, and ear pressure. Nausea and vomiting can result from the dizziness. Treatment varies, so consulting your doctor is crucial to developing a personalized treatment plan.
For effective treatment, take Nelvert 24mg Tablets as prescribed by your doctor. Continue taking the medication for the full course, even if you feel better. Premature discontinuation may cause symptoms to recur or intensify.
Stress, overwork, fatigue, emotional distress, other illnesses, and pressure fluctuations can all precipitate Meniere's disease. Dietary triggers include dairy, caffeine, alcohol, and high-sodium foods. A low-sodium diet (2 grams/day) may help manage vertigo associated with the condition.

Vertigo can be triggered by mental stress, which may also exacerbate existing vertigo, but stress alone doesn't cause it.
Vertigo can result from a sudden blood pressure drop or dehydration. Rapidly rising from a seated or lying position often causes lightheadedness. Additionally, motion sickness, some medications, and inner ear disorders (such as Meniere's disease or acoustic neuroma) can trigger vertigo. Importantly, vertigo may also signal other conditions, including multiple sclerosis or post-head trauma complications.
